Getting Around the Uptown Fort Lauderdale Neighborhood in Fort Lauderdale, FL

Walk Score®

42 / 100

Car-Dependent

Most errands require a car

Bike Score®

45 / 100

Somewhat Bikeable

Minimal bike infrastructure

Transit Score®

37 / 100

Some Transit

A few nearby public transportation options

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Uptown Fort Lauderdale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Uptown Fort Lauderdale with Studio?

Currently the most affordable Studio in Uptown Fort Lauderdale is at Aviara East Pompano listed at $2,036.

How much is the average rent for a Studio Uptown Fort Lauderdale Apartment?

The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Uptown Fort Lauderdale is $1,959.

What is the largest available Studio Uptown Fort Lauderdale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Uptown Fort Lauderdale is a 588 square feet unit starting from $2,036 at Aviara East Pompano.

What is the average size for Uptown Fort Lauderdale Studio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Studio rental in Uptown Fort Lauderdale is currently 495 sq ft.
